🐦 5 Signs Your Bird Is Mad at You (And How to Fix It Before It Gets Worse)


🐤 How to Tell If Your Bird Is Mad at You

Birds are far more emotional than most people think.
They build strong bonds with their owners — but when that bond is damaged, their behavior changes quickly.

If your bird has started acting differently, it may not be random.
👉 It could be a sign of stress, fear, or broken trust.

Here are the 5 most important signs to watch for 👇


❌ 1. Stops Coming to You

If your bird used to sit on your shoulder or come when called but now avoids you, that’s a major red flag.

This usually means:

  • Loss of trust
  • Fear
  • Emotional distance

👉 Often happens after being grabbed or forced.


⚠️ 2. Increased Biting

Birds don’t bite “for no reason.”
If biting becomes more frequent, your bird is trying to communicate:

  • “I’m uncomfortable”
  • “I don’t trust you”
  • “Stay away”

Even light bites should not be ignored.


🏃‍♂️ 3. Runs or Flies Away

If your bird moves away when you reach out, it’s avoiding interaction.

This shows:

  • Fear response
  • Lack of safety

👉 Forcing contact here makes things worse.


🔇 4. Shows No Interest in You

A once playful and responsive bird suddenly ignoring you is a serious sign.

This could mean:

  • Emotional withdrawal
  • Low mood or stress

👉 This is often the beginning of a weakened bond.


⚠️ 5. Fluffed Feathers + Stress Signals

Fluffing isn’t always a good sign.

If your bird is:

  • Quiet
  • Still
  • Tense

It may indicate stress, discomfort, or emotional distress — not relaxation.


💡 How to Rebuild Your Bird’s Trust

Here’s what actually works 👇

✔️ Stop forcing interaction

Never grab or pressure your bird.

✔️ Use a calm voice

Talk softly and consistently.

✔️ Offer treats

Let your bird associate you with positive experiences.

✔️ Be patient

Trust takes time to rebuild — sometimes days, sometimes weeks.


🚨 Important Warning

If these behaviors continue for a long time, it might not just be emotional:

  • Illness
  • Parasites
  • Hormonal changes

👉 In such cases, consult an avian vet.


📊 Conclusion

Your bird isn’t “being difficult” — it’s communicating.

If it bites, runs away, or ignores you, it’s sending a message.
Understanding that message is the key to rebuilding your bond.


❓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Do birds really get mad at their owners?

Yes. Birds, especially parrots and budgies, form emotional bonds and can feel upset.

Why did my bird suddenly change behavior?

Stress, fear, environment changes, or negative experiences can cause it.

Can I fix my relationship with my bird?

Absolutely. With patience and the right approach, trust can be rebuilt.
